Treasures of Time at Shaanxi History Museum 🐉🏺

Step into Xi’an’s rich tapestry at the Shaanxi History Museum, where gleaming artefacts and ancient murals whisk you straight into the world of dynasties past. If you’re a fan of intricate relics or gold-hued dragons, this cultural hub is a dream for history buffs.

Your recommended route: Start early at the Exhibition Hall - the museum opens at 8:30 AM (Oct-Mar) or 9:00 AM (Nov-Mar), so arriving on time beats the crowds. After a swift security check (efficient but expect a bustling entry), head to the Tang Dynasty Murals wing. While famed, these murals are a tad overrated, so don’t linger too long unless you're a mega fan. Instead, seek out the gold dragon sculpture for that unbeatable close-up shot! Next, browse the artefacts showcasing Shaanxi’s millennia-old legacy.

Photo spots: The golden dragon sculpture, rare bronzes, and panoramic displays in the main halls are perfect for dramatic close-ups.

Practical tips: Bags are checked, but security queues move fast. Tuesdays to Sundays are open days; avoid Mondays or holiday peaks when crowds swell. Book tickets ahead if possible.
